Claims
- 1. An insertion spike for piercing a closure plug of a vacuum bottle, said insertion spike comprising a front end having a pointed tip and including a first passage extending from said front end to a connecting piece for connection to a pressure compensation structure, said front end having a perforated side wall with a plurality of small holes like a sieve in communication with said first passage for the diffused discharge of gases admitted through said first passage into said vacuum bottle, and a second passage with means for connection to a blood conduit, said second passage extending to an opening in the side of said insertion spike adjacent said foraminous side wall.
- 2. An insertion spike according to claim 1, wherein a body aiding the diffused discharge of said gases is disposed in said first passage in the area of said perforated side wall.
- 3. An insertion spike according to claim 1, wherein a shoulder extends around said insertion spike at a predetermined distance from said opening such that, when said insertion spike has pierced said closure plug and said shoulder abuts said closure plug at one side thereof, said opening is disposed at the opposite side of said closure plug.
- 4. An insertion spike according to claim 1, wherein said connecting piece of said insertion spike includes a check valve for preventing outflow of blood from said first passage.
- 5. An insertion spike according to claim 1, wherein said connecting piece includes a bacteria filter.
- 6. An insertion spike according to claim 1, and further having an inspection glass in communication with said second passage, said inspection glass including a blood filter.
